Recognize a team

Are they a team that successfully delivered a complex project?

Then, submit for:

  • PMI Project of the Year

    This award recognizes outstanding project success in complex environments. It honors project management practices that deliver measurable organizational results, innovation, and elevate our world in alignment with PMI’s purpose.


    This award includes winners in four different categories:

    • Engineering and Technology
    • Construction and Infrastructure
    • Sustainability
    • Social Impact

    One overall winner will be named the Project of the Year.

Are they a high-performing PMO?

Then, submit for:

  • PMI PMO of the Year Award
    This award recognizes PMOs demonstrating performance, leadership, and value delivery within organizations. These PMOs advance project, program, and portfolio management practices—driving strategic alignment and generating effective value for their organizations.

Is it a PMI chapter team?

Then, submit for:

  • PMI Chapter of the Year
    This award recognizes PMI chapters that demonstrate exceptional performance, leadership, and impact in advancing the profession, supporting members, and contributing to PMI’s global goals through the dedication of their volunteer leaders and communities.
Recognize a professional in project management

Are they making outstanding contributions to the profession?

Then, submit for:

  • PMI Eric Jenett Person of the Year Award
    Spotlights an individual who has made an outstanding contribution to the project management profession or its practice through leadership, technical project management, and strategic and business management acumen.

Are they helping to solve the social issues of individuals and communities?

Then, submit for:

  • PMIEF Kerzner Award for Excellence in Social Impact
    This award recognizes a Project Manager who has made important contributions to solve social issues and/or improving the quality of life, well-being, sustainable development of individuals or communities.

Are they under age 35 and advancing the project management practice?

Then, submit for:

  • PMI Rising Leader
    Recognizes and honors young professionals who have made a significant impact in advancing project management within their organizations or communities. These individuals exhibit exceptional knowledge, leadership potential, and a strong alignment with PMI standards, culture and ethics, contributing to the growth and evolution of the profession.

Are they making extraordinary, widely recognized contributions to the profession and PMI?

Then, submit for:

  • PMI Fellow Award
    The highest and most prestigious individual award presented by Project Management Institute for service to the Institute and the project management profession.

Recognize an author

Are they author(s) of a project management book?

Then, submit for:

  • PMI David I. Cleland Project Management Literature Award
    Recognizes the author(s) of a published book that significantly advances project management knowledge, concepts, and practice.

Does their work advance the field of design, procurement, and/or construction?

Then, submit for:

  • Donald S. Barrie Award
    This award seeks to advance knowledge in the field of design, procurement, and/or construction by providing practical contributions and solutions to the engineering and construction industry.
Recognize a researcher

Does this individual’s research advance our field?

Then, submit for:

  • PMI Research Achievement Award
    Celebrates an individual or group of individuals whose work has significantly advanced the concepts, knowledge, and practices of project management.

Are they an emerging researcher in project, program, or portfolio management?

Then, submit for:

  • PMI Young Researcher Award
    Recognizes and celebrates emerging leaders in the academic field of project, program, or portfolio management with potential achievements to make a significant impact on the field and practice.

Are they a student with an original paper that advances project management?

Then, submit for:

  • James R Snyder Student Paper of the Year Award
    Recognizes excellence in student development of original concepts in project management that advance the concepts, tools, and techniques of managing project-oriented tasks.
Recognize an educator

Do they teach project management in higher education?

Then, submit for:

  • PMI Linn Stuckenbruck Teaching Excellence Award
    Honors faculty members for excellence in teaching project management curricula in higher education.
